FusionProtFeatures for MEF2A_WDR61


check buttonMain function of each fusion partner protein. (from UniProt)
HgeneTgene
MEF2A

Q02078

WDR61

Q9GZS3

Component of the PAF1 complex (PAF1C) which has multiplefunctions during transcription by RNA polymerase II and isimplicated in regulation of development and maintenance ofembryonic stem cell pluripotency. PAF1C associates with RNApolymerase II through interaction with POLR2A CTD non-phosphorylated and 'Ser-2'- and 'Ser-5'-phosphorylated forms andis involved in transcriptional elongation, acting bothindepentently and synergistically with TCEA1 and in cooperationwith the DSIF complex and HTATSF1. PAF1C is required fortranscription of Hox and Wnt target genes. PAF1C is involved inhematopoiesis and stimulates transcriptional activity ofKMT2A/MLL1; it promotes leukemogenesis through association withKMT2A/MLL1-rearranged oncoproteins, such as KMT2A/MLL1-MLLT3/AF9and KMT2A/MLL1-MLLT1/ENL. PAF1C is involved in histonemodifications such as ubiquitination of histone H2B andmethylation on histone H3 'Lys-4' (H3K4me3). PAF1C recruits theRNF20/40 E3 ubiquitin-protein ligase complex and the E2 enzymeUBE2A or UBE2B to chromatin which mediate monoubiquitination of'Lys-120' of histone H2B (H2BK120ub1); UB2A/B-mediated H2Bubiquitination is proposed to be coupled to transcription. PAF1Cis involved in mRNA 3' end formation probably through associationwith cleavage and poly(A) factors. In case of infection byinfluenza A strain H3N2, PAF1C associates with viral NS1 protein,thereby regulating gene transcription. Required for mono- andtrimethylation on histone H3 'Lys-4' (H3K4me3), dimethylation onhistone H3 'Lys-79' (H3K4me3). Required for Hox genetranscription. Component of the SKI complex which is thought to beinvolved in exosome-mediated RNA decay and associates withtranscriptionally active genes in a manner dependent on PAF1C.{ECO:0000269|PubMed:16024656, ECO:0000269|PubMed:16307923,ECO:0000269|PubMed:19952111, ECO:0000269|PubMed:20178742}.
